The firm is seeking an experienced account manager to join our growing client accounting team. This position will be responsible for managing various account portfolios and will interface extensively with our clients, our partnership and firm senior management. Highly experienced candidates are encouraged to apply.
This role is available as a hybrid work schedule.
Responsibilities:
- Manage revenue of accounts portfolio across billing, ebilling, collections, accruals / budgeting, and client service and attorney team engagement
- Research, identify and take necessary steps to resolve obstacles to prompt, high quality billing that is compliant with client billing guidelines, and to reduce the length of revenue cycle for target accounts
- Negotiate special payment arrangements and timely follow-up according to established schedule in line with the Financial Policies of the Firm
- Provide commercial analysis, insight and advice to attorney teams and assigned partners regarding client service, Â and financial performance in terms of client revenue and realization
- Contribute to the efforts to improve the overall performance and service level of the revenue team via leading pilot program for ‘end-to-end’ client account management within the Finance organization
Required Skills, Experience, and Qualifications:
- Minimum of 5 years prior experience in high volume/dollar, automated, law firm finance role, including billing or collections
- Bachelor's degree required
- Strong problem-solving abilities
- Strong analytical and negotiations skills
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ills
- Must be client service focused
- Experience with Aderant or other legal finance software required
- Proficient in Excel and Word
